Definition
A carrier platform is the foundational structural component within a transfer slide or carrier system, designed to securely hold, support, and transport materials, workpieces, or products along a defined path in industrial automation and manufacturing lines. It serves as the interface between the transported item and the movement mechanism, ensuring stable positioning and controlled transfer between different stages of production, assembly, or processing. The platform is typically mounted to a slide mechanism or conveyor system, moving along rails or guides via mechanical drives such as belts, chains, lead screws, or linear actuators. Its primary function is to provide a stable, flat surface that maintains the orientation and position of the carried item during acceleration, deceleration, and stationary phases, facilitating precise transfer between workstations. Available materials include stainless steel, aluminum alloy, and carbon steel, with surface treatments such as anodizing or powder coating for enhanced wear and corrosion resistance. Key parameters include platform length (500–3000 mm), width (300–1500 mm), load capacity (500–5000 kg uniformly distributed), positioning accuracy (±0.05–±0.1 mm), repeatability (±0.02–±0.05 mm), travel speed (0.1–1.0 m/s), and operating temperature (0–50 °C). Drive types include servo motor with ball screw or linear motor, and guide types are linear guide rails (roller or ball type). Ingress protection ratings range from IP54 to IP65 per IEC 60529, and supply voltage options are 220 V AC ±10% or 24 V DC ±10%. Platform weight ranges from 50 to 500 kg depending on size and material. All values are reference ranges and must be verified with the manufacturer for specific applications.

Technical Parameters
ParameterTypical rangeNotes & selection driver
Platform Length500–3000 mmCustomizable per application
Platform Width300–1500 mmCustomizable per application
Load Capacity500–5000 kgUniformly distributed load
Positioning Accuracy±0.05–±0.1 mmHigher accuracy available with linear encoders
Repeatability±0.02–±0.05 mmDepends on drive and guide system
Travel Speed0.1–1.0 m/sHigher speeds may reduce accuracy
Drive TypeServo motor with ball screw or linear motorBall screw for cost, linear motor for speed/accuracy
Guide TypeLinear guide railRoller or ball type
Operating Temperature0–50 °COutside range may affect lubrication and seals
Ingress ProtectionIP54–IP65IP65 for dusty or wet environmentsIEC 60529
Supply Voltage220 V AC ±10% or 24 V DC ±10%Specify at order
Platform MaterialAluminum alloy 6061-T6 or stainless steel 304Stainless for corrosion resistanceASTM B221 / ASTM A240
Surface TreatmentAnodizing or powder coatingImproves wear and corrosion resistance
Platform Weight50–500 kgDepends on size and material

Frequently Asked Questions

What is the typical load capacity of a carrier platform?

The load capacity is typically in the range of 500 to 5000 kg for a uniformly distributed load, but this depends on the specific model and application. Always verify with the manufacturer.

What materials are available for carrier platforms?

Common materials include stainless steel, aluminum alloy, and carbon steel. Surface treatments like anodizing or powder coating may be applied for corrosion and wear resistance.

What drive types can be used with a carrier platform?

Drive types include servo motor with ball screw or linear motor. The choice depends on required speed, accuracy, and cost considerations.

What is the positioning accuracy of a carrier platform?

Positioning accuracy is typically ±0.05 to ±0.1 mm, with higher accuracy possible using linear encoders. Repeatability is ±0.02 to ±0.05 mm, depending on the drive and guide system.
